Bally's Faces Intensified Regulatory Scrutiny in Rhode Island

Bally's faces regulatory oversight and declining user retention in Rhode Island due to operational instability and high costs of physical sports betting venues.

Core Details of the Situation

  • Operational Status: Bally's is currently facing scrutiny over its ability to maintain consistent service standards across its Rhode Island footprints.
  • Regulatory Oversight: The Rhode Island Lottery Corporation and state gaming regulators have intensified their review of Bally's compliance with local gaming laws.
  • Market Position: There is a documented decline in user retention compared to primary competitors like FanDuel and DraftKings.
  • Financial Impact: Concerns have been raised regarding the long-term viability of specific physical installations and the associated revenue streams for the state.
  • Corporate Strategy: A shift in parent company priorities has led to questions about the level of investment remaining in the Rhode Island market.

Analysis of Market Dynamics

The friction in Rhode Island is not an isolated event but a symptom of a broader struggle within the sports betting industry to balance aggressive expansion with sustainable operational costs. In Rhode Island, the reliance on specific physical venues has created a bottleneck for Bally's, as the cost of maintaining these sites outweighs the current margins generated by sports wagering.
